Digital Earth Youth Voice Pre-summit (26, 27 August '06)
Digital Earth Summit on Sustainability (28 - 30 August '06) [www.digitalearth.org.nz]


Basically, this was about: meeting people who care about the environment and the sustainability of New Zealand (and the world), finding out about the problem, what we can do to help (as individuals, as communities, as Auckland city, as New Zealand), what other cities have done and how technology is/can aid/hinder sustainability.
